Description
The property offers generously sized accommodation set over three floors, with six bedrooms, communal living areas, a fitted kitchen, and bathroom facilities. Outside, there is a low-maintenance rear garden.
Location Highlights:
Located in the heart of Uplands, within walking distance of shops, bars, restaurants, and local amenities
Easy access to Swansea University, Singleton Hospital, and Swansea City Centre
Popular with both students and young professionals, ensuring consistent rental demand
This property presents an excellent opportunity to acquire a well-positioned, income-generating HMO in one of Swansea’s most sought-after areas.

Rent-driven metrics
Based on OpenRent comparables.
- Rent ratio — Monthly rent ÷ purchase price (1% rule). 1%+ = strong, 0.8–1% = okay, <0.8% = weak for cashflow.
- Max investor price — Rent ÷ 0.8%; the price at which rent would be 0.8% of price (Stoke-style target).
- Target investor price — Rent ÷ 1%; the price at which rent would be 1% of price (strong cashflow band).
- Gross yield — Annual rent as % of purchase price (no costs).
- Cost-to-rent — Price ÷ annual rent (from OpenRent comparables). Under 14× = strong, 14–16× = acceptable, 17×+ = compressed.
- Cashflow — Rent minus mortgage, 10% maintenance, £25/mo compliance. Assumes 75% LTV, 3.95% APR (5yr fixed), 25yr term.
- ROI — Annual profit ÷ cash in (deposit + 4% purchase costs).
